Historical analyses of early Christianity involve studying the origins, development, and key events of the Christian faith in its early years.
Key Features
- Exploration of the life and teachings of Jesus Christ
- Examination of the early Christian communities and their beliefs
- Investigation of key historical figures and events in early Christianity
- Analysis of the impact of early Christianity on society and culture
